Polis Meslek Hukuku (Police Vocational Law) serves as the legal backbone for law enforcement operations in Turkey. It defines the boundaries of police authority and the rights of citizens, ensuring that security services are provided within the framework of the rule of law and human rights . 1. A critical component of these modular sets is Disiplin Hukuku (Disciplinary Law). This covers the rules governing police conduct, the structure of disciplinary boards, and the specific penalties for misconduct . It also includes personnel matters like promotion exams, performance evaluations, and resignation protocols . 3. Human Rights and Professional Ethics
